Our desires and aversions are mercurial rulers. They demand to be pleased. Desire commands us to run off and get what we want. Aversion insists that we must avoid the things that repel us. Typically, when we don’t get what we want, we are disappointed, and when we get what we don’t want, we are distressed… Do your best to rein in your desire. For if you desire something that isn’t within your own control, disappointment will surely follow; meanwhile, you will be neglecting the very things that are within your control that are worthy of desire. Of course, there are times when for practical reasons you must go after one thing or shun another, but do so with grace, finesse, and flexibility. (Epictetus, 55 – 135)

In the morning, when you can’t get out of bed, tell yourself:… “Was I made for lying warm under a pile of blankets?”

“But I enjoy it here.”

Was it for enjoyment you were born? Are you designed to act or be acted upon? Look at the plants, sparrows, ants, spiders and bees, all busy at their work, the work of welding the world. Why should you hesitate to do your part?…

“Yes, but nature allows for rest too.”

True, but rest—like eating and drinking—has natural limits. Do you disregard those limits as well?… Do you think less of your life’s work than sculptors do their sculpting, dancers their dancing, misers their money, or stars their stardom? They gladly forgo food and sleep to pursue their ends. To you, does the work of building a better society seem less important, less deserving of your devotion?

(Marcus Aurelius, 121 – 180)
